University of Otago Library 2015-06-11T09:59:21+12:00 machine generated eng Letter: John Cowell to Reverend Edward Bickersteth, 24 December 1819 John Cowell University of Otago Library Digitised from the Hocken Library Collection Number MS-0056/197 Trimble 197 CMS Number 217 Digitised by the Marsden Online Archive Library of Congress Subject Headings Letter Maori Subject Headings Reverend Edward Bickersteth 24 December 1819 Kent, England 10 January 1820 British English Hope Decr Mayree Hope Cowell John Pratt Downs Decr 24/19 Dear Sir I received yours this morning with the inclosed enclosed which I am very much obligd obliged to you for, I have spoke to Capn Kerr respecting better accommodation but the ship will not afford better, being full of passangers in the cabin, Capn Kerr has promise to do all he can for our comfort, Sir you mentioned in yours dated 20 that you had wrote to Capn Kerr to provide tea & sugar for Mayree I showd showed him your letter this morning, but he has not taken any notice respecting it yet, upon the whole Capt Captain Kerr is very kind and wishes to make us comfortable as he can. We have had very hard gales from the West; now it is calm and we hope the Lord will favour us with a fair wind shortly that we may proceed on our voyage, Mayree is but poorly having a bad cough at present, Mrs Cowell John and Mayree sends their regarnds to you, Mrs B.
